I've actually seen a lot of PSA/DNA Ruth baseballs where the manufacturer's logo's are nearly gone, but the writing is still there very strong. Depending on the ink it almost acts like a tattoo to the leather where as the logo's are lightly stamped on and dried quickly. By no means am I defending this particular listing, just that a bold signature and faded logo is pretty common.

The Harridge stamps are almost always faded. Even mint balls right out of the box are almost always light so I actually think they just used a lighter colored ink at the factory for some reason.
